Post Holdings, Inc. (POST) director David W. Kemper reported an automatic award of 206.595 Post Holdings, Inc. stock equivalents on August 31, 2026, credited at a reference value of $83.36 per equivalent. These represent deferred board retainers under the company’s Deferred Compensation Plan for Non-Management Directors and are payable in cash on a one-for-one basis upon his separation from the board. Following this grant, he holds 21,327.607 stock equivalents, which have no fixed exercisable or expiration dates.
